Journalism is such a dynamic and diverse field that no two academic institutions offer the same curriculum. We welcome your interest in our program, which gives students the opportunity to develop professional skills while exploring mass communication research and theory. Our top-ranked curriculum offers the master of arts and doctoral degrees and features an eclectic blend of faculty, courses and facilities extending from the department itself to the College of Communication and the whole university.
